Table 4 Description of the variables contained in the *Data.mat file for the unique specimen geometries with full-field data (the D-specimens, X-specimens, and Bespoke specimens).

From: Digital image correlation and infrared thermography data for seven unique geometries of 304L stainless steel

time

Elapsed time (time=0 marks the start of applied force)

s

[NumTime,1]

extension

Total extension between the two grips as measured by the LVDTs

mm

[NumTime,1]

sigma

Confidence interval for the DIC matching22 (lower values indicate better matching, but a value of -1 indicates an unmatched point)

px

[NumPts,NumTime]

IR_temperature

Temperature measured by the IR camera; two temperatures are provided, calculated with the bounds on the emissivity specified in Table 3

oC

[NumPts,NumTime,2]

  1. In the “Size” column, NumPts is the number of points in the DIC point cloud, and NumTime is the number of time steps. The coordinate system is defined in Fig. 1.
